2. WATI: Good for Teams,  Watch the Add-Ons

WATI is a popular choice for growing teams in India, offering a shared inbox and basic automations. It's reliable for sales and support, but can get pricey with extras.

Key Aspects:

  • Pricing: Starts at ₹2,499/month (Growth plan), up to ₹16,999 for Business. No robust free tier—limited to trials.
  • Features: Shared team inbox, basic chatbots, webhooks, and mobile app. Good for broadcasts and contact management.
  • Drawbacks vs. Chakra Chat: Charges extra for advanced chatbots (e.g., ₹14,400/month for 8,000 sessions beyond the low free limit of 1,000–5,000) and integrations like Shopify ($4.99/month). User limits apply, and also markup on template messages. Lacks native CRM and unlimited numbers (up to 1–2 in base plans).

WATI suits mid-sized e-commerce firms but falls short on affordability for startups compared to Chakra Chat's free tier and $12.49 entry point.

3. Gallabox: Good for Broadcasts, Markup Surprises

Gallabox excels in marketing broadcasts and Shopify integrations, making it a go-to for e-retailers in India. Its Starter plan is entry-level friendly.

Key Aspects:

  • Pricing: ₹5,999/month for Starter (billed yearly), Includes 1,000 free conversations/month.
  • Features: Advanced chatbots, Zoho/HubSpot connectors, and broadcast tools. Mobile inbox and team management in higher plans.
  • Drawbacks vs. Chakra Chat: Adds up to 20% markup on Meta's conversation fees, plus extra for additional users and custom integrations. Limited to 1 number in base plans, and no built-in AI agents or CRM—those require add-ons. Free tier is absent, and setup isn't as hand-holding.

Gallabox is good for quick broadcast campaigns but lacks Chakra Chat's affordability in subscription pricing, marups adding to cost, and bundled AI/CRM, potentially inflating costs for scaling teams.

4. Respond.io: Transparent but Team-Size Locked

Respond.io emphasizes omnichannel support with no message markups, appealing to service-focused Indian businesses like logistics or healthcare.

Key Aspects:

  • Pricing: $79/month (₹6,600) for Starter (1 user), $159 (₹13,300) for Growth (5 users). Pay per active contact; 7-day trial.
  • Features: Unlimited free inbound, broadcasts, automations, and integrations. Strong analytics and multi-channel inbox.
  • Drawbacks vs. Chakra Chat: Steep entry price with strict user limits (extra users cost more), and no free tier beyond trial. Limited multi-number support (1–2 in base), no native mobile apps, and AI features are basic. Setup requires self-service, unlike Chakra's free call.

It's a clean, no-markup option but pricier (8x vs Chakra Chat) for Indian SMBs, especially with user caps that hinder team collaboration.

5. Gupshup: Developer-Friendly, But Light on Extras

Gupshup targets tech-savvy users with strong chatbot APIs, popular among Indian app developers and fintech firms.

Key Aspects:

  • Pricing: Pay-as-you-go at $0.001 (₹0.08) per message + Meta fees. No fixed monthly minimum, but scales with volume.
  • Features: Advanced AI chatbots, multi-channel support, and easy API access. Good for custom automations.
  • Drawbacks vs. Chakra Chat: No subscription plans mean unpredictable costs for high-volume users; lacks a free tier, team inbox, or mobile apps. Multi-number setup is possible but charged per message without bundles. No native CRM or free setup support, and template management feels developer-heavy.

Gupshup shines for custom builds but doesn't match Chakra Chat's all-in-one affordability or user-friendly tools for non-tech teams.
